i'd even say hire a table at a market- either a baby market or a boot car market.
i have friends that have done this and have made a good wad of cash- only fee is up front $25 to $50 depending on the market and everything else is in your hands- you can do clothes/toys even some of your homewares.

i find ebay is good for the odd thing but then you have ad fees and selling fees so if you dont make alot of money on a sale the fee eats it up and its afee for each item.
get a table and you can do much more for a lesser fee

I sell a lot of new & secondhand baby stuff on ebay. Its worth it, but you have to do your research on the best way to advertise, that to write in the ad to make yours the best one and have time to hunt around for bargains that you know will make you a profit. Then you have to post the items to each individual customer, I am at my local post office A LOT.
Its a lot of effort, more than you might think. With looking after my DD, I only get time to upload maybe 6 items per day onto ebay, its slow going. But, in the last 6 weeks, I have made about $700 and of that I paid $100 in ebay fees. So, about $100 per week is my profit. Not great, but hey I need the cash anyway I can get it.

That is how I make enough income to be a SAHM. I sell 2nd hand clothing online and haven't looked back - make about $350 per week minimum on Oztion (Oztion don't charge if you don't sell like Ebay does and the selling fees are much lower). I don't exclusively sell brand name clothing either, in fact I rarely sell them at all as my niche doesn't require it really. I do keep an eye out for the colours of the season but don't stick strictly to them. I have a good eye for rockabilly and retro clothing and accessories so that's my niche, with chic office clothing now and then when I can find it.
